  • Itunes not recognizing 1st gen nano?

    itunes not recognizing 1st gen nano?

    1. Update iTunes to the latest version. Plug in your iPod. If iTunes still can't recognize it, then in iTunes in the top left corner click help> run diagnostics. On the box that comes up, check the last two things. Click next and it should identify your iPod.
    2. Click on your windows start menu. Type in "services". Click on it and when it pops up, on the bottom of it click on "standard". Now Scroll down to find "Apple Mobile Device" Right click it when you see it and click on "Start". When it has started, close iTunes and replug in your iPod and it should show up.
    3. Check the USB cable
    4. Verify that Apple Mobile Device Support is installed
    5. Restart the Apple Mobile Device Service and verify that the Apple Mobile Device USB Driver is installed.

    I just recently updated my MacBook Pro to the latest OSX 10.9.2   and I just plugged in my Iphone to manage storage and ITunes is not seeing it at all.  I have the most current version of ITunes 11.1.5 and my IPhone software is current as well.  This is the first time I have ever had this issue so I am assuming it is an Apple software issue that needs a patch??  Can anyone help??

    I had a similar problem and fixed it.
    This is what I did. (Follow these steps):
    1. Make sure your phone is not connected/plugged to your computer then continue on step 2.
    (For some reason, apparently iTunes also get installed to Iphone's which makes it sort of faulty.)
    2. By going to your computer's Control Panel - Uninstall iTunes. To completely uninstall iTunes you need to uninstall 5 programs in this very sequence. (You have to make sure you follow this in order.)
    iTunes
    Apple Software Update
    Apple Mobile Device Support
    Bonjour
    Apple Application Support
    3. Then simply re-install the latest iTunes again. Go to http://www.apple.com/itunes/download/ , on the left side of that page you'll see a blue botton that say's "Download Now". Press that button and it should allow you to make sure that you've downloaded the latest iTunes.
    4. Once you've reinstalled it go ahead and start iTunes and connect/plug your Iphone to your computer. iTunes should now be able to recognise your Iphone.
    5. If it still does not work try unplugging your Iphone again, restart your computer and connect your Iphone once more. See it your computer recognises your device.

    Unfortunately, there is no one ‘Silver Bullet’ answer for this issue. Many things can contribute to the problem. Here are various ‘generic’ solutions that you can try in an effort to correct your problem. One should work. These are listed in simplest to more involved order (usually). Read through them all, and see if one specifically matches your observed issue(s).
    First, make sure that the iPod is fully charged.
    Try Resetting Your iPod while it's connected to the computer.
    Hold down the Menu and Select buttons until you see the Apple logo (or Menu & Play/Pause in older models).
    This will often get it recognized. However, it may take several attempts.
    Try closing and re-starting iTunes. There have been cases where iTunes refuses to see an iPod, but after re-starting, it works again.
    Also try re-booting the entire computer. Especially if the PC has been operating for a long time &/or many programs have been opened and closed, repeatedly.
    Other USB connected peripherals may be the cause as well. Try removing all connected USB items and attaching the iPod. If you have a USB keyboard, it may be worth a try using the adapter to convert it to non-USB. If the iPod connects, continue plugging things back in until you have the problem return. You may have then isolated the issue. Sometimes it could be a printer, camera, Flash Card reader, or other attached device causing a conflict.
    Your iPod may be conflicting with other USB peripherals or network drives. If your iPod shows up in Explorer under 'my computer' try changing the drive letter:
    -- Click on Start=>Control Panel=>Admin Tools=>Computer Management=>Disk Management
    -- Right-Click on the iPod and select “change drive letter”
    -- Choose something further along in the alphabet that is unused (Usually, “M”, “N”, “O” or something similar)
    -- Safely eject the iPod
    -- Reboot the PC
    -- Open iTunes &/or Connect the iPod
    If you do find that your Device Manager is blank, you should probably check up on this issue first: No Items Appear in the Device Manager List When You Open It
    If that doesn't work, Put Your iPod into Disk Mode then plug it in and you should be able to Restore the iPod
    Your PC may have difficulty with the USB2 protocol and the iPod. See this Article for a possible solution: iPod not Recognized Correctly
    Also try these hints (and the other suggestions above) from any other USB port you may have on the PC. Sometimes switching USB ports can make all the difference.
    Try using another PC if you have access to one. Even a Mac may help. Try Restoring it on the other computer and moving it back to yours.
